#fe7c67 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e7c67 is composed of 99.6% red, 48.6%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.2%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 8.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 70%. #fe7c67 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ce with #fd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#fe7c67 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e7c67 has RGB values of R:254, G:124,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.59, K:0. Its decimal value is 16677991.

Shades and Tints of #fe7c67
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040100 is the darkest color, while #fff2ef is the lightest one.
